From f8d3d7fa9aa1c68cddaed8f2153d820dfabf7267 Mon Sep 17 00:00:00 2001 From: Bob Supnik Date: Tue, 8 Sep 2020 03:19:38 -0700 Subject: [PATCH] PDP10: Fix TC_RIP macro in TU device --- PDP10/pdp10_tu.c |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/PDP10/pdp10_tu.c b/PDP10/pdp10_tu.c index 726ece7d..3c3b83a0 100644 --- a/PDP10/pdp10_tu.c +++ b/PDP10/pdp10_tu.c @@ -25,6 +25,7 @@ tu RH11/TM03/TU45 magtape + 07-Sep-20 RMS Fixed || -> | in macro (Mark Pizzolato) 12-Jan-18 RMS Fixed missing () in logical test (Mark Pizzolato) 29-Dec-17 RMS Read tape mark must set Massbus EXC (TRE) 28-Mar-17 RMS Documented switch fall through case (COVERITY) @@ -265,7 +266,7 @@ #define TC_ACC 0100000 /* accelerating NI */ #define TC_RW 0013777 #define TC_MBZ 0004000 -#define TC_RIP ((TC_800 << TC_V_DEN) || (TC_10C << TC_V_FMT)) +#define TC_RIP ((TC_800 << TC_V_DEN) | (TC_10C << TC_V_FMT)) #define GET_DEN(x) (((x) >> TC_V_DEN) & TC_M_DEN) #define GET_FMT(x) (((x) >> TC_V_FMT) & TC_M_FMT) #define GET_DRV(x) (((x) >> TC_V_UNIT) & TC_M_UNIT)